Overview

Anna Triandafyllidou is affiliated with Toronto Metropolitan University in Canada. Their academic work primarily spans the field of Social Sciences, with a strong emphasis on subfields such as Sociology and Political Science, General Health Professions, Political Science and International Relations, Demography, and Clinical Psychology.

They have contributed to research topics including:

  • Migration and Labor Dynamics
  • Migration, Refugees, and Integration
  • Employment and Welfare Studies
  • Migration, Ethnicity, and Economy
  • Religion and Society Interactions
  • Migration, Health and Trauma
  • Digital Economy and Work Transformation

Their recent papers include:

  • "Decentering the Study of Migration Governance: A Radical View", 2020, published in Geopolitics
  • "Temporary migration: category of analysis or category of practice?", 2022, published in Journal of Ethnic and Migration Studies
  • "Nationalism in the 21st century: Neo-tribal or plural?", 2020, published in Nations and Nationalism
